    Tips for a Successful Call

    Making a phone call can sometimes feel like a shot in the dark, but with the right preparation, you can significantly increase your chances of a successful outcome. Here are a few tips to help you navigate your call to Toyota Brazil smoothly:

    1. Be Prepared

    Before you even dial the number, take a few minutes to gather all the necessary information. This includes your vehicle's VIN, your account number (if you're an existing customer), and any relevant dates or details about your inquiry. Having this information readily available will not only save you time but also help the customer service representative understand and address your issue more effectively. Write down a brief outline of what you want to discuss to ensure you don't forget any important points.

    2. Choose the Right Time

    Timing is everything. Try to avoid calling during peak hours, such as lunch breaks or late afternoons, when call volumes are typically higher. Early morning or late morning calls often result in shorter wait times and quicker assistance. If possible, check Toyota Brazil's website or social media for any announcements about temporary closures or reduced hours due to holidays or special events.

    3. Stay Calm and Polite

    It's understandable to feel frustrated if you're experiencing an issue with your vehicle or service, but remember that the customer service representative is there to help you. Maintaining a calm and polite demeanor will not only make the conversation more pleasant but also increase the likelihood of a positive resolution. Avoid raising your voice or using accusatory language, as this can create a barrier and make it harder to find a solution.

    4. Be Clear and Concise

    When explaining your issue, be as clear and concise as possible. Use simple language and avoid jargon or technical terms that the representative may not understand. Provide specific details about the problem, including when it started, what you've already tried to fix it, and any relevant observations. The more information you provide, the better the representative can understand your situation and offer appropriate assistance.

    5. Take Notes

    During the call, take notes of important details such as the representative's name, the date and time of the call, any reference numbers provided, and the agreed-upon course of action. This information can be invaluable if you need to follow up on the issue or escalate it to a higher level. If the representative promises to call you back, confirm the date and time and make a note of it in your calendar.

    6. Confirm Understanding

    Before ending the call, take a moment to summarize the key points and confirm that you and the representative are on the same page. Ask any clarifying questions you may have and ensure you understand the next steps. This will help prevent misunderstandings and ensure that your issue is resolved efficiently. If you're unsure about anything, don't hesitate to ask for further explanation.
